Conclusion
The article contained errors regarding the implications of perfluoroalkyl acids on obesity and causality.
Supporting Evidence
- Errors were identified in the captions of the article regarding the effects of PFOA and PFOS.
- Causality between prenatal exposure to PFOS and PFOA and altered body weight in infants was not established.
Takeaway
The article had mistakes about how certain chemicals affect weight in mice and humans.
